Then frame out each hole cut for the speakers with 1 1/2 inch thick furring and your speakers will be … Web11 mrt. 2024 · Here are some ways you can block bass or low frequency sound waves: 1. Add drywall as a sound barrier. Bass can vibrate further through solid structures, so adding more mass to them reduces its ability to do so. While drywall isn’t the heaviest material, it’s readily available and inexpensive.

Web1 – Move the Subwoofer Closer to You. The first tactic and of course the easiest one is to move the subwoofer closer to you so you can turn the subs volume down. Less volume means less vibration is coming from your subwoofer and this means less vibration that will emanate through your walls, floors, and ceiling. inclination\\u0027s f2WebJul 2012 - Present10 years 10 months.
